正面描述 Two tunny fish (Atlantic bluefin tuna), the emblematic device of Kyzikos, depicted in high relief against a striated field. The principal tunny is shown in left-facing profile in the upper portion of the die, its characteristic fusiform body and forked tail rendered with bold, archaic incised lines. A second, smaller tunny appears beneath it, also oriented to the left, serving as a subsidiary device. The composition is characteristic of the early archaic Kyzikene electrum series, executed with vigorous hammered technique on an irregular flan.

附加信息

Kyzikos dominated electrum coinage in the Greek world for roughly two centuries, and the hekte was its workhorse denomination — widely accepted across the Aegean and Black Sea trade networks as a de facto international currency. The city's position on the Propontis gave it access to both Lydian gold sources and Pontic trade routes, which likely explains why Kyzikene electrum maintained a reputation for consistent alloy quality when other issuers cut corners.

The natural electrum used here predates the era of artificially adjusted gold-silver ratios that later mints would adopt to control bullion costs.
